Roosevelt County Montana Sheriff Overview
Roosevelt County is located in the northeastern part of Montana. Its county seat is Wolf Point. The county was formed in 1919 as a part of Sheridan County. The name was given in honor of President Theodore Roosevelt, who died shortly before the county was formed. The zip codes in Roosevelt county are 59226, 59201, 59212, 59242, 59213, 59218 and 59255.

Sex Offender Search and Lookup:
Individuals charged with or convicted of a sex crime, such as for sexual behaviors performed against the will of another individual are identified as sex offenders. All sex offenders need to register in the registries available nationwide and statewide. Kidnappers must fulfill this obligation. Some states, such as Montana, require registration from violent offenders. The Roosevelt County sex offenders are listed in the Montana Sexual and Violent Offender Registry. You can use the resource for safety purposes, browsing for offenders by tiers. Alternatively, register for email notifications by using the ePass option.
Bail and Bondsman
All offenders arrested in Roosevelt County must stay in custody until the criminal justice authorities undertake the next step in the criminal procedure. If you are an arrested inmate who has been given the opportunity to post bail and stay out of jail until the trial date comes, you can get the bail bond details from the court order or from the arrest warrant. For offenders who do not own the necessary bail bond money, authorized Montana bonding agencies offer bail loans. The bonding agents can also complete the administrative procedure for a service fee.
